Age-Related Dietary Adjustments

As your cat ages, it is important to make dietary adjustments to support their altering nutritional needs. Nutritional supplements can be beneficial to ensure your senior cat receives essential vitamins and minerals. Consider talking about with your vet to figure out if your cat would benefit from supplements tailored to their specific requirements. Part control is important as older cats might end up being less active and vulnerable to weight gain. Keeping a healthy weight is vital for their overall well-being.

Hydration is key in supporting kidney function and preventing urinary concerns typical in aging cats. Ensure your cat has access to fresh water at all times and consider incorporating wet food into their diet plan to increase wetness intake. Establishing a constant feeding schedule can assist manage their food digestion and avoid weight problems.

Frequency of Assessments

To ensure your aging cat gets the needed care, it is important to comprehend the ideal frequency for their veterinary check-ups. Usually, senior cats must have bi-annual check-ups to monitor their general health and resolve any age-related concerns promptly. During these visits, your veterinarian can examine your cat's weight, oral health, movement, and cognitive function. Regular assessments allow for early detection of possible issues, guaranteeing your furry buddy remains healthy and comfy in their later years. Additionally, discussing your cat's exercise routine and considering suitable dietary supplements with your veterinarian can further support their wellness. By remaining proactive with check-ups and integrating essential adjustments, you can assist your senior cat take pleasure in a high quality of life.

Dental Care Significance

Routine oral examinations are essential for your aging cat's general health. Oral cleansing can prevent serious concerns such as gum illness and dental caries. Supplying an unique oral diet plan can also help in maintaining your cat's oral hygiene.

Regular Dental Examinations

Keeping your aging cat's oral health through routine oral examinations is important to guaranteeing their general well-being and comfort as they get older. Feline oral health plays a substantial role in your cat's lifestyle. Routine checkups help prevent issues such as gum illness, dental caries, and oral discomfort. As part of aging cat oral care, ideas suggest scheduling dental exams at least as soon as a year. Throughout these checkups, a veterinarian can examine your cat's oral health, provide expert cleansing if needed, and address any emerging issues without delay. By remaining proactive with routine oral checkups, you can help your senior cat keep strong teeth and gums, guaranteeing they can continue to enjoy their golden years comfortably.

Increased Grooming Needs

With aging, your feline companion may need more regular grooming sessions to keep their coat's health and tidiness. Grooming strategies such as routine brushing can help control shedding and prevent matting of the coat, ensuring your senior cat remains comfy and devoid of skin inflammations. As cats age, their skin ends up being more delicate and vulnerable to dryness, making skin health maintenance essential. By brushing your cat more frequently, you not just assist disperse natural oils for much healthier skin but likewise reduce hairballs, a common issue in older cats due to increased grooming. Additionally, grooming sessions provide an outstanding opportunity to check for any lumps, bumps, or skin irregularities that may require veterinary attention. Remember, grooming is not practically aesthetic appeals however plays an essential function in your senior cat's total wellness. Accept these moments of care and bonding, as they are vital for keeping your aging feline pal pleased and healthy.

Weight Gain Threats

To maintain your aging cat's overall health and wellness, it is vital to vigilantly keep track of any weight changes, consisting of the risks connected with weight gain. Sudden weight gain in senior cats can result in various health problems such as diabetes, arthritis, and heart issues. Regularly weighing your cat and keeping an eye on any changes can help you find problems early on. It's important to ensure your cat gets enough workout to avoid weight gain. Engage them in light play sessions or consider producing safe indoor exercise regimens. Furthermore, practicing part control with their meals is vital. Consult your veterinarian for assistance on appropriate portion sizes to assist handle your cat's weight effectively.

Joint Health Assistance

Making sure ideal joint health for your aging cat is vital for their convenience and mobility as they navigate their golden years. As cats age, they might experience joint problems such as arthritis, which can impact their lifestyle. To support your cat's joint health, consider integrating supplement options into their day-to-day routine. Glucosamine and chondroitin supplements are commonly recommended to promote joint health and lower swelling. These supplements can help keep cartilage and support joint function, assisting in your cat's comfort as they age.

In addition to supplements, implementing suitable exercise routines is important for supporting your cat's joint health. Low-impact activities like gentle play sessions, interactive toys, and brief walks can assist keep your cat's joints flexible and muscles strong. Routine movement can likewise avoid tightness and improve flow, benefiting your cat's overall joint health.

Handling Arthritis Pain

Handling your aging cat's arthritis pain successfully needs a customized technique that prioritizes their convenience and movement. Discomfort management strategies such as medications prescribed by your vet can assist reduce discomfort. Furthermore, integrating joint supplements like glucosamine and chondroitin might support your cat's joint health and minimize inflammation.

Way of life adjustments are important in handling arthritis. Guarantee your cat has simple access to their preferred areas by supplying ramps or actions. Select soft bedding to cushion their joints, and keep their litter box easily accessible. Physical therapy tailored to your cat's needs can also improve their movement and reduce tightness.

Routine mild workout, such as short play sessions, can assist maintain muscle strength and joint versatility. Screen your cat's weight to avoid extra tension on their joints. Keep in mind, persistence and consistency are essential when implementing these techniques. By proactively managing your cat's arthritis discomfort, you can assist them enjoy their golden years conveniently.

Security Factors To Consider in your home

Be attentive to possible dangers and produce a safe environment for your aging cat at home. As your animal grows older, their mobility and senses might decrease, making it essential to implement precaution in the home environment. Start by getting rid of any home risks that could present a threat to your aging family pet, such as loose wires, small objects that might be consumed, or slippery surfaces. Think about offering ramps or steps to assist your cat access their favorite areas without straining themselves.

Guarantee that your cat's food and water dishes are quickly accessible which they have a quiet and comfy place to rest. Watch out for any changes in habits that could suggest pain or confusion, and make modifications to their environment accordingly. Think about adding night lights in darker locations to help your senior cat browse your home throughout the night. By being proactive and conscious of your aging pet's requirements, you can create a safe and encouraging home environment that promotes their wellness and quality of life.
